I doubt there is a computer on the market today in a reputable store that wouldn't meet your needs. Basically you don't need much to do what you want.

The problem is that people often think that they will use a computer one way and when they get it home they find they use it many more ways and a lot more often than they ever thought they would and quickly outgrow their systems.
